Sir Francis Galton
A British polymath known for his pioneering studies of human intelligence and for introducing the use of questionnaires and surveys for collecting data.
Spatial Abilities
The capacity to understand, reason, and remember the spatial relations among objects or space.
Stanford-Binet Scales
A standardized test that assesses intelligence and cognitive abilities in children and adults, ranging from age two to adulthood.
Minnesota Multiphasic Personality Inventory (MMPI)
The most widely used objective test of personality. The adjective “multiphasic” means that it assesses many aspects of personality. The test contains 567 questions grouped to form 10 content scales plus additional scales to detect sources of invalidity such as carelessness, defensiveness, or evasiveness. The revised and updated version, called the MMPI-2, focuses primarily on the main clinical disorders.
